Faith-Based Investing Makes Up Ground in Gains and Convenience
Investing according to theological beliefs “is much easier to do now,” a wealth adviser said. It’s also as profitable as investing without a religious screen, and no more risky.
Faraz Ahmed, head of the online help platform at Google, said his portfolio for years was focused on stocks to avoid the Islamic prohibition against interest. But he worried that was too risky.Credit.Christie Hemm Klok for The New York Times
The intersection of faith and money can be complicated.
But investing by the tenets of your faith has become easier, and in many cases it’s neither less profitable nor more risky than investing without a religious screen. There are Islamic exchange-traded funds and real estate investment trusts, Jewish venture capital funds and Catholic separately managed accounts. ....

There is a quote from Ralph Reed that I often return to when trying to understand how the right builds political power. “I would rather have a thousand school board members than one president and no school board members,” the former leader of the Christian Coalition said in 1996. School board elections are a great training ground for national activism. They can pull parents, particularly mothers, into politics around intensely emotional issues, building a thriving grass roots and keeping it mobilized.
You could easily write a history of the modern right that’s about nothing but schools. The battles were initially about race, particularly segregation and busing. Out of those fights came the Christian right, born in reaction to the revocation of tax exemptions for segregated Christian schools. Pakistan orders social media shutdown after violent protests


shutdown of social media and instant messaging platforms after days of violent anti-France protests.
In a notice to the Pakistan Telecommunication Authority, the Interior Ministry requested a complete blocking of Twitter, Facebook, WhatsApp, YouTube and Telegram until 3pm.
It gave no reason for the ban, but it came a day after French citizens
and companies in Pakistan were advised by their embassy to temporarily leave after
rallies led by an extremist party
paralysed large parts of the country and left two police officers dead.
